i965/vs: Avoid generating a MOV for most ir_assignment handling.

Removes an average of 11.5% of instructions in 54% of vertex shaders
in shader-db.

/* If the RHS processing resulted in an instruction generating a
* temporary value, and it would be easy to rewrite the instruction to
* generate its result right into the LHS instead, do so. This ends
* up reliably removing instructions where it can be tricky to do so
* later without real UD chain information.
*/
bool
vec4_visitor::try_rewrite_rhs_to_dst(ir_assignment *ir,
dst_reg dst,
src_reg src,
vec4_instruction *pre_rhs_inst,
vec4_instruction *last_rhs_inst)
{
/* This could be supported, but it would take more smarts. */
if (ir->condition)
return false;
if (pre_rhs_inst == last_rhs_inst)
return false; /* No instructions generated to work with. */
/* Make sure the last instruction generated our source reg. */
if (src.file != GRF ||
src.file != last_rhs_inst->dst.file ||
src.reg != last_rhs_inst->dst.reg ||
src.reg_offset != last_rhs_inst->dst.reg_offset ||
src.reladdr ||
src.abs ||
src.negate ||
last_rhs_inst->predicate != BRW_PREDICATE_NONE)
return false;
/* Check that that last instruction fully initialized the channels
* we want to use, in the order we want to use them. We could
* potentially reswizzle the operands of many instructions so that
* we could handle out of order channels, but don't yet.
*/
for (int i = 0; i < 4; i++) {
if (dst.writemask & (1 << i)) {
if (!(last_rhs_inst->dst.writemask & (1 << i)))
return false;
if (BRW_GET_SWZ(src.swizzle, i) != i)
return false;
}
}
/* Success! Rewrite the instruction. */
last_rhs_inst->dst.file = dst.file;
last_rhs_inst->dst.reg = dst.reg;
last_rhs_inst->dst.reg_offset = dst.reg_offset;
last_rhs_inst->dst.reladdr = dst.reladdr;
last_rhs_inst->dst.writemask &= dst.writemask;
return true;
}
